Slow things down for a few minutes and enjoy this soul-stirring cover of ‘Praise’ by Christian artists Caleb & Kelsey. A variation on the uptempo and spirited original, this couple’s version takes more time, providing the listener with extra seconds to linger on the lyrics. And they are indeed beautiful words, written by Brandon Lake, Chandler Moore, Chris Brown, Cody Carnes, Pat Barrett, and Steven Furtick. Few among us don’t find it hard to praise at times, particularly in the midst of trials. Of course, everyone experiences hardships, and Kelsey wrote about her battles with suicide, faith, and identity in her 2021 book, Over It.
When asked what advice she has for those struggling with their faith, Kelsey told the Christian Post, “We all struggle in our faith. It’s part of having faith at all. Believing in someone or something we can’t see is confusing and hard sometimes. Surround yourself with people who give you space to ask questions and sit with you wherever you are on your faith journey.”
